When visiting Tamworth Station, you will find a well-equipped ticket office that operates from 06:10 to 20:00 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:15 to 16:45 on Sundays. If you need to collect tickets purchased online, you can conveniently use the accessible ticket machines located at the station front. These machines are designed to cater to all users, with an induction loop system available for those with hearing impairments.
Accessibility is a key feature here with step-free access throughout the station, making it easy to move around. There are accessible toilets, a seating area, and wheelchairs available on-site. While there is no waiting room office, the presence of customer help points ensures assistance is never far away. Moreover, public Wi-Fi might not be available, but you can use pay phones if needed. For cyclist enthusiasts, bicycle storage is provided on Platform 1.
If your journey requires onward connections, Tamworth Station offers seamless links. Taxis are readily available from several local firms including Bennetts and Tamworth's own services. For those preferring buses, essential information for planning further travel is available here. In case of any rail disruptions, replacement buses are on standby at the station entrance.
The station’s parking facilities are managed by SABA UK, with 323 spaces including 10 accessible ones, ensuring ample parking whatever your arrival time. Charges apply, and they vary from daily to annual rates, with conveniences allowing you to pay via the Saba Parking UK app or pay-on-foot machines. Refreshment facilities are available to keep you energized but note the absence of ATM machines and shops.

While modest in its offerings, Chestfield & Swalecliffe station ensures you have a basic, streamlined experience. If you're planning your journey, rest assured that ticket purchasing isn't a hassle. Convenient ticket machines are located by the entrance to platform 1, and yes, they are accessible. But if you're wondering about those hands-on, in-person ticket office interactions, it seems there are some gaps in opening hours—an enquiry point might be your best bet here.
For those relying on modern conveniences, the station offers a decent array of helpful facilities: an induction loop for those with hearing aids, customer help points, CCTV security, and a seating area. However, there are notable absences—no step-free access, restrooms, lounges, shops, or ATM machines. Travellers needing assistance can make use of the helpline or book assistance through the customer services.
Transitioning smoothly from train to bus? Then you'll appreciate the rail replacement services here. Heading towards Faversham? Just hop off at the bus stop on St John’s Road, opposite St John’s center. Going towards Margate? The corresponding stop is located outside the community center. If you plan to explore further via bus, helpful printable travel maps are available online to make planning that much more manageable.
